Bug 302722 - Keditbookmarks crash when moving bookmarks to another folder
Summary: Keditbookmarks crash when moving bookmarks to another folder
Status: RESOLVED DUPLICATE of bug 256408
Alias: None
Product: keditbookmarks
Classification: Applications
Component: general (show other bugs)
Version: unspecified
Platform: Ubuntu Linux
: NOR crash
Target Milestone: ---
Assignee: Konqueror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2012-06-29 04:24 UTC by Hector Wilvert Ivan Valdez Reza
Modified: 2012-06-29 07:06 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Hector Wilvert Ivan Valdez Reza 2012-06-29 04:24:01 UTC
Application: keditbookmarks (4.8.3 (4.8.3))
KDE Platform Version: 4.8.3 (4.8.3)
Qt Version: 4.8.1
Operating System: Linux 3.2.0-25-generic x86_64
Distribution: Ubuntu 12.04 LTS

-- Information about the crash:
- What I was doing when the application crashed:
Moving bookmarks (tried with 10 or more bookmarks) to another folder, from the right panel to one folder of the left panel.

The crash can be reproduced every time.

-- Backtrace:
Application: Editor de marcadores (keditbookmarks), signal: Segmentation fault
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[KCrash Handler]
#6  ref (this=0x610074) at ../../include/QtCore/../../src/corelib/arch/qatomic_x86_64.h:121
#7  QString (other=..., this=0x7fffbbaf99b0) at ../../include/QtCore/../../src/corelib/tools/qstring.h:726
#8  nodeName (this=0x29563f0) at dom/qdom.cpp:142
#9  QDomElement::tagName (this=0x7fffbbaf9a60) at dom/qdom.cpp:4789
#10 0x00007febe0193ef8 in KBookmark::address (this=0x7fffbbaf9a60) at ../../kio/bookmarks/kbookmark.cc:482
#11 0x00007febe06f3df2 in KBookmarkModel::parent(QModelIndex const&) const () from /usr/lib/libkbookmarkmodel_private.so.4
#12 0x00007febdeefb5d3 in parent (this=0x7fffbbaf9af0) at kernel/qabstractitemmodel.h:393
#13 QAbstractItemModelPrivate::rowsAboutToBeRemoved (this=0x23aa820, parent=..., first=3, last=3) at kernel/qabstractitemmodel.cpp:726
#14 0x00007febdeefed48 in QAbstractItemModel::beginRemoveRows (this=<optimized out>, parent=..., first=3, last=<optimized out>) at kernel/qabstractitemmodel.cpp:2471
#15 0x00007febe06f4ac2 in KBookmarkModel::removeBookmark(KBookmark) () from /usr/lib/libkbookmarkmodel_private.so.4
#16 0x00007febe06ef79b in CreateCommand::undo() () from /usr/lib/libkbookmarkmodel_private.so.4
#17 0x00007febe06f26ca in DeleteCommand::redo() () from /usr/lib/libkbookmarkmodel_private.so.4
#18 0x00007febde67f533 in QUndoCommand::redo (this=0x30bfa00) at util/qundostack.cpp:208
#19 0x00007febe06f29d6 in DeleteCommand::redo() () from /usr/lib/libkbookmarkmodel_private.so.4
#20 0x00007febde67f533 in QUndoCommand::redo (this=0x299eb40) at util/qundostack.cpp:208
#21 0x00007febe06f29d6 in DeleteCommand::redo() () from /usr/lib/libkbookmarkmodel_private.so.4
#22 0x00007febe06f10e9 in ?? () from /usr/lib/libkbookmarkmodel_private.so.4
#23 0x00007febde67f533 in QUndoCommand::redo (this=0x305aa00) at util/qundostack.cpp:208
#24 0x00007febde680de3 in QUndoStack::push (this=<optimized out>, cmd=0x305aa00) at util/qundostack.cpp:583
#25 0x00007febe06ef4f6 in CommandHistory::addCommand(QUndoCommand*) () from /usr/lib/libkbookmarkmodel_private.so.4
#26 0x00007febe06f5277 in KBookmarkModel::dropMimeData(QMimeData const*, Qt::DropAction, int, int, QModelIndex const&) () from /usr/lib/libkbookmarkmodel_private.so.4
#27 0x00007febe0cebb71 in ?? () from /usr/lib/kde4/libkdeinit/libkdeinit4_keditbookmarks.so
#28 0x00007febde52e7b2 in QAbstractItemView::dropEvent (this=0x295f790, event=0x7fffbbafb040) at itemviews/qabstractitemview.cpp:2006
#29 0x00007febde05b491 in QWidget::event (this=0x295f790, event=0x7fffbbafb040) at kernel/qwidget.cpp:8552
#30 0x00007febde41b3b6 in QFrame::event (this=0x295f790, e=0x7fffbbafb040) at widgets/qframe.cpp:557
#31 0x00007febde52f89b in QAbstractItemView::viewportEvent (this=0x295f790, event=0x7fffbbafb040) at itemviews/qabstractitemview.cpp:1644
#32 0x00007febde5774b5 in QTreeView::viewportEvent (this=0x295f790, event=0x7fffbbafb040) at itemviews/qtreeview.cpp:1257
#33 0x00007febdef05028 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<optimized out>, receiver=0x2962b90, event=0x7fffbbafb040) at kernel/qcoreapplication.cpp:986
#34 0x00007febde00a85f in notify_helper (e=0x7fffbbafb040, receiver=0x2962b90, this=0x21782b0) at kernel/qapplication.cpp:4555
#35 QApplicationPrivate::notify_helper (this=0x21782b0, receiver=0x2962b90, e=0x7fffbbafb040) at kernel/qapplication.cpp:4531
#36 0x00007febde00fc5f in QApplication::notify (this=<optimized out>, receiver=<optimized out>, e=0x7fffbbafb040) at kernel/qapplication.cpp:4345
#37 0x00007febdf965bb6 in KApplication::notify (this=0x7fffbbafe1c0, receiver=0x2962b90, event=0x7fffbbafb040) at ../../kdeui/kernel/kapplication.cpp:311
#38 0x00007febdef04e9c in QCoreApplication::notifyInternal (this=0x7fffbbafe1c0, receiver=0x2962b90, event=0x7fffbbafb040) at kernel/qcoreapplication.cpp:876
#39 0x00007febde095163 in sendEvent (event=0x7fffbbafb040, receiver=<opt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:231
#40 QX11Data::xdndHandleDrop (this=<optimized out>, xe=<optimized out>, passive=<optimized out>) at kernel/qdnd_x11.cpp:1185
#41 0x00007febde0966f3 in QDragManager::drop (this=0x3081610) at kernel/qdnd_x11.cpp:1750
#42 0x00007febde099488 in QDragManager::eventFilter (this=0x3081610, o=<optimized out>, e=<optimized out>) at kernel/qdnd_x11.cpp:1314
#43 0x00007febdef04f6c in QCoreApplicationPrivate::sendThroughApplicationEventFilters (this=0x21782b0, receiver=0x3059600, event=0x7fffbbafb860) at kernel/qcoreapplication.cpp:967
#44 0x00007febde00a806 in QApplicationPrivate::notify_helper (this=0x21782b0, receiver=0x3059600, e=0x7fffbbafb860) at kernel/qapplication.cpp:4534
#45 0x00007febde0100bf in QApplication::notify (this=<optimized out>, receiver=0x3059600, e=0x7fffbbafb860) at kernel/qapplication.cpp:4102
#46 0x00007febdf965bb6 in KApplication::notify (this=0x7fffbbafe1c0, receiver=0x3059600, event=0x7fffbbafb860) at ../../kdeui/kernel/kapplication.cpp:311
#47 0x00007febdef04e9c in QCoreApplication::notifyInternal (this=0x7fffbbafe1c0, receiver=0x3059600, event=0x7fffbbafb860) at kernel/qcoreapplication.cpp:876
#48 0x00007febde00b862 in sendEvent (event=<optimized out>, receiver=<opt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:231
#49 QApplicationPrivate::sendMouseEvent (receiver=0x3059600, event=0x7fffbbafb860, alienWidget=0x0, nativeWidget=0x3059600, buttonDown=0x23ba4e0, lastMouseReceiver=..., spontaneous=true) at kernel/qapplication.cpp:3170
#50 0x00007febde08abf5 in QETWidget::translateMouseEvent (this=0x3059600, event=<optimized out>) at kernel/qapplication_x11.cpp:4617
#51 0x00007febde089bae in QApplication::x11ProcessEvent (this=0x7fffbbafe1c0, event=0x7fffbbafc130) at kernel/qapplication_x11.cpp:3732
#52 0x00007febde0b30d2 in x11EventSourceDispatch (s=0x2185b70,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#53 0x00007febda24ed53 in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#54 0x00007febda24f0a0 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#55 0x00007febda24f164 in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#56 0x00007febdef343bf in QEventDispatcherGlib::processEvents (this=0x214eb30, flags=...) at kernel/qeventdispatcher_glib.cpp:424
#57 0x00007febde0b2d5e in QGuiEventDispatcherGlib::processEvents (this=<optimized out>,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#58 0x00007febdef03c82 in QEventLoop::processEvents (this=<optimized out>, flags=...) at kernel/qeventloop.cpp:149
#59 0x00007febdef03ed7 in QEventLoop::exec (this=0x297f5d0, flags=...) at kernel/qeventloop.cpp:204
#60 0x00007febde099183 in QDragManager::drag (this=0x3081610, o=<optimized out>) at kernel/qdnd_x11.cpp:2017
#61 0x00007febde01c4f8 in QDrag::exec (this=0x30563d0, supportedActions=..., defaultDropAction=Qt::MoveAction) at kernel/qdrag.cpp:284
#62 0x00007febde53b5a3 in QAbstractItemView::startDrag (this=0x29484e0, supportedActions=...) at itemviews/qabstractitemview.cpp:3540
#63 0x00007febde538f6e in QAbstractItemView::mouseMoveEvent (this=0x29484e0, event=<optimized out>) at itemviews/qabstractitemview.cpp:1725
#64 0x00007febde05b178 in QWidget::event (this=0x29484e0, event=0x7fffbbafd4c0) at kernel/qwidget.cpp:8347
#65 0x00007febde41b3b6 in QFrame::event (this=0x29484e0, e=0x7fffbbafd4c0) at widgets/qframe.cpp:557
#66 0x00007febde52f89b in QAbstractItemView::viewportEvent (this=0x29484e0, event=0x7fffbbafd4c0) at itemviews/qabstractitemview.cpp:1644
#67 0x00007febde5774b5 in QTreeView::viewportEvent (this=0x29484e0, event=0x7fffbbafd4c0) at itemviews/qtreeview.cpp:1257
#68 0x00007febdef05028 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<optimized out>, receiver=0x23ba4e0, event=0x7fffbbafd4c0) at kernel/qcoreapplication.cpp:986
#69 0x00007febde00a85f in notify_helper (e=0x7fffbbafd4c0, receiver=0x23ba4e0, this=0x21782b0) at kernel/qapplication.cpp:4555
#70 QApplicationPrivate::notify_helper (this=0x21782b0, receiver=0x23ba4e0, e=0x7fffbbafd4c0) at kernel/qapplication.cpp:4531
#71 0x00007febde0100bf in QApplication::notify (this=<optimized out>, receiver=0x23ba4e0, e=0x7fffbbafd4c0) at kernel/qapplication.cpp:4102
#72 0x00007febdf965bb6 in KApplication::notify (this=0x7fffbbafe1c0, receiver=0x23ba4e0, event=0x7fffbbafd4c0) at ../../kdeui/kernel/kapplication.cpp:311
#73 0x00007febdef04e9c in QCoreApplication::notifyInternal (this=0x7fffbbafe1c0, receiver=0x23ba4e0, event=0x7fffbbafd4c0) at kernel/qcoreapplication.cpp:876
#74 0x00007febde00b862 in sendEvent (event=<optimized out>, receiver=<opt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:231
#75 QApplicationPrivate::sendMouseEvent (receiver=0x23ba4e0, event=0x7fffbbafd4c0, alienWidget=0x23ba4e0, nativeWidget=0x24102d0, buttonDown=0x23ba4e0, lastMouseReceiver=..., spontaneous=true) at kernel/qapplication.cpp:3170
#76 0x00007febde08abf5 in QETWidget::translateMouseEvent (this=0x24102d0, event=<optimized out>) at kernel/qapplication_x11.cpp:4617
#77 0x00007febde089bae in QApplication::x11ProcessEvent (this=0x7fffbbafe1c0, event=0x7fffbbafdd90) at kernel/qapplication_x11.cpp:3732
#78 0x00007febde0b30d2 in x11EventSourceDispatch (s=0x2185b70,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#79 0x00007febda24ed53 in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#80 0x00007febda24f0a0 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#81 0x00007febda24f164 in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#82 0x00007febdef343bf in QEventDispatcherGlib::processEvents (this=0x214eb30, flags=...) at kernel/qeventdispatcher_glib.cpp:424
#83 0x00007febde0b2d5e in QGuiEventDispatcherGlib::processEvents (this=<optimized out>,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#84 0x00007febdef03c82 in QEventLoop::processEvents (this=<optimized out>, flags=...) at kernel/qeventloop.cpp:149
#85 0x00007febdef03ed7 in QEventLoop::exec (this=0x7fffbbafe130, flags=...) at kernel/qeventloop.cpp:204
#86 0x00007febdef08f67 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1148
#87 0x00007febe0cd4e4e in kdemain () from /usr/lib/kde4/libkdeinit/libkdeinit4_keditbookmarks.so
#88 0x00007febe091d76d in __libc_start_main (main=0x400640, argc=6, ubp_av=0x7fffbbafea68,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7fffbbafea58) at libc-start.c:226
#89 0x0000000000400671 in _start ()

Reported using DrKonqi
Comment 1 Jekyll Wu 2012-06-29 07:06:03 UTC

*** This bug has been marked as a duplicate of bug 256408 ***